Как показать подсказку параметра метода в C #? - PullRequest
127 голосов
/ 31 января 2011

VS2010:

В VB я могу поместить курсор в скобки параметров существующего метода и ввести «пробел», что вызовет всплывающую подсказку с описанием параметра, на котором я нахожусь.Это не так в C #.Я должен удалить целые скобки, включая параметры, и перепечатать левую скобку, чтобы показать эту подсказку.Есть ли ярлык или настройка, чтобы изменить это поведение?Я пытался нажать Ctrl, Shift, Alt, но это не имеет никакого эффекта.

Ответы [ 4 ]

231 голосов
/ 31 января 2011

Ctrl + Shift + Пробел будет делать то, что вы хотите.

Возможно, вы захотите проверить плакат с привязками клавиш .

29 голосов
/ 14 ноября 2016

Это Ctrl-K Ctrl-I для VS2015.В случае, если люди из будущего задаются вопросом странствий.

13 голосов
/ 31 января 2011

Я не понимаю, что вы имеете в виду. Но я использую эту кодировку для подсказки параметров метода.

/// <summary>
/// Do work function
/// </summary>
/// <param name="id">This is user's Id.</param>
/// <param name="name">This is user's Name.</param>
/// <param name="surname">This is user's surname. </param>
private void DoWork(int id, string name, string surname)
{ 
    // do stuff
}
1 голос
/ 08 мая 2019
Ctrl + K, Ctrl + P

работал для меня, где Ctrl + Shift + Space не работал.Возможно из-за Решарпера?

...